Roofing inspection services involve a comprehensive assessment of a property's roof to identify existing issues and potential vulnerabilities. These inspections typically include a close examination of shingles, flashing, gutters, and other roofing components to detect signs of damage, wear, or deterioration. The goal is to provide property owners with a clear understanding of the roof's current condition, helping them make informed decisions about repairs, maintenance, or replacements.

These services are valuable in addressing common roofing problems such as leaks, missing or damaged shingles, mold growth, and structural weaknesses. Early detection of issues through regular inspections can prevent minor problems from escalating into costly repairs or extensive damage. Inspections also help identify areas susceptible to future issues, enabling proactive maintenance that extends the roof’s lifespan and maintains the property's overall integrity.

Both residential and commercial properties benefit from roofing inspection services. Homes, apartment complexes, retail stores, office buildings, and industrial facilities often require these assessments to ensure their roofs are secure and functioning properly. Property managers and homeowners may schedule inspections after severe weather events, or periodically as part of routine maintenance, to safeguard their investments and avoid unexpected disruptions caused by roofing failures.

Professional roofing inspectors utilize specialized tools and techniques to thoroughly evaluate the roof’s condition. They look for signs of aging, weather-related damage, or installation defects that could compromise the roof’s performance. By providing detailed reports, these services help property owners prioritize repairs, plan maintenance schedules, and make informed decisions about their roofing needs, ensuring the longevity and safety of their buildings.

Inspection Costs - Typically, roof inspection services range from $150 to $300 for a standard residential property. Larger or more complex roofs may cost upwards of $400. Costs vary based on the size and accessibility of the roof.

Service Fees - Many local pros charge a flat fee for comprehensive inspections, often between $200 and $350. Additional charges may apply for detailed reports or specialized assessments. Prices depend on the scope of the inspection required.

Estimate Variations - Cost estimates for roofing inspections can vary significantly, with some providers offering services for as low as $100 in certain areas. Complex roofing systems or older structures may incur higher fees. It's common for prices to fluctuate based on property specifics.

Additional Charges - Extra services like thermal imaging or detailed damage assessments can add $50 to $150 to the overall cost. These specialized evaluations help identify issues not visible to the naked eye. Local service providers set prices based on the inspection complexity.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a roofing inspection service? A roofing inspection service involves a professional assessment of a roof's condition to identify potential issues, damage, or wear that may require repair or maintenance.

How often should a roof be inspected? It is generally recommended to have a roof inspected at least once a year or after severe weather events to ensure its integrity and address any problems promptly.

What are common signs indicating the need for a roof inspection? Visible damage such as missing or damaged shingles, leaks, sagging areas, or granule loss on shingles can signal the need for a professional roof inspection.

What does a roofing inspection typically include? An inspection usually covers checking for structural issues, damage, wear and tear, and evaluating the overall condition of roofing materials and flashing.

How can a roofing inspection benefit property owners? Regular inspections can help detect problems early, potentially preventing costly repairs and extending the lifespan of the roof.
